In the midst of cloudy conditions, a small airplane crashed into a San Diego neighborhood, causing emergency along several blocks, setting about 15 houses on fireplace as well as cars.
During a press conference, Assistant Fire Department Chief Dan Eddy said,” We have jet fuel everywhere.
” Our main objective is to research all these properties and evacuate everyone at this moment.”
In the Murphy Canyon neighborhood, he claimed,” there is a direct reach to multiple homes” and that the area is” a gigantic dirt field” in a deep, crowded neighborhood where many military families reside.
If there were any injury, it was unknown.
People in the neighborhood described being awakened by a loud growth and seeing an orange warmth in the sky.
Eddy claimed that the private aircraft was in a very cloudy state when it crashed.
He said,” You could hardly see in front of you.”
The Federal Aviation Administration reported that the Cessna 550 plane crashed about 3.45 a.m. near Montgomery-Gibbs Executive Airport.
The FAA stated in a speech that” the number of people on board is unknown at this time.”
Six to eight people can fit in the aircraft.
